ANDRO Computational Solutions is seeking a full-time Electrical Engineer to join our advanced waveform development team. This role is well suited for entry-level engineers with strong fundamentals in digital communications, signal processing, or RF systems, while also welcoming MS graduates and experienced candidates interested in applied Software Defined Radio (SDR) R&D.
Our team uses rapid prototyping approaches across multiple SDR platforms and advanced software techniques to develop real-world wireless communications and networking solutions. You will work alongside experienced SDR and software engineers in a small, research-focused environment that emphasizes technical mentorship and career growth.
In this role, you will contribute to waveform software development, testing, and system integration efforts, helping transition designs from models and prototypes into operational SDR implementations. The position provides hands-on exposure to SDR systems, embedded platforms, waveform design, and performance optimization techniques.
Responsibilities:
Support the design and implementation of SDR-based waveforms
Assist with waveform development, integration, and testing activities
Contribute to C++ and Python signal processing and waveform software
Execute test procedures and analyze waveform performance results
Support code reviews, documentation, and test reporting
Help port and adapt software to SDR and embedded platforms
Collaborate closely with senior engineers and researchers on R&D efforts
Required Qualifications:
BS or MS in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, or related field
Academic or project experience in digital communications, DSP, or RF systems
Programming experience in at least one of the following: C++, Python, or MATLAB
Familiarity with Linux development environments (coursework or project experience acceptable)
Strong analytical and problem-solving skills
Willingness to learn and contribute in a research-driven environment
U.S. Citizenship and eligibility for a security clearance
Preferred Qualifications:
Hands-on experience with SDR platforms (USRP, BladeRF, HackRF, RTL-SDR, or similar)
Coursework or project work in wireless communications or SDR waveform development
Experience using Git or other version control systems
Exposure to embedded systems or cross-platform development
Familiarity with multithreading, optimization, or performance tuning
Understanding of networking fundamentals and Linux virtual interfaces
